Understanding the Midpoint Formula
The midpoint of a line segment in coordinate geometry is the point that is equidistant from both endpoints. The midpoint formula in a two-dimensional space is given by:
The midpoint M(x, y) of a line segment with endpoints (x1, y1) and (x2, y2) is calculated as:
Midpoint (x1 x2) / 2, (y1 y2) / 2
Step-by-Step Guide to Finding the Midpoint
Consider the points C (3, -5) and D (-6, 5).
Step 1: Calculate the X-coordinate of the Midpoint
Let's denote the X-coordinates of points C and D as x1 3 and x2 -6. Sum the X-coordinates of both points: x1 x2 3 (-6) -3. Divide the sum by 2: -3 / 2 -1.5. The X-coordinate of the midpoint is -1.5.Step 2: Calculate the Y-coordinate of the Midpoint
Let's denote the Y-coordinates of points C and D as y1 -5 and y2 5. Sum the Y-coordinates of both points: y1 y2 -5 5 0. Divide the sum by 2: 0 / 2 0. The Y-coordinate of the midpoint is 0.Step 3: Combine the Results
